Output d59ffe9bc68aed07906e9a70d9137660c880f9551ae47242d7a701695d772429:0

value
3185022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b312b207357bc31ed830764a94261286a68a21 OP_EQUAL
address
3N5q8Xw2bLL3Zi17Gd6wZq1JF7a9AbtSGi
transaction
d59ffe9bc68aed07906e9a70d9137660c880f9551ae47242d7a701695d772429
confirmations
244853
spent
true